Project Management Professional Practice Question

An agile project team consistently experiences significant delays toward the end of each iteration. The team reports that merging individual work reveals numerous conflicts and defects, which are difficult and time-consuming to resolve. To improve the development process and enable faster, more reliable delivery, what should the project manager recommend?

  • Formalize the integration phase to occur only at the end of each sprint to ensure all features for that sprint are complete before merging.

  • Postpone all integration testing until a dedicated hardening sprint after several development iterations to focus developers on building features without interruption.

  • Mandate comprehensive manual code reviews just before the sprint review to catch all defects at once in a dedicated quality session.

  • Implement continuous integration, where developers commit code to a shared repository multiple times a day, triggering automated builds and tests.
